What are the responsibilities and job description for the Grounds Supervisor position at Colby-Sawyer College?
The Grounds Supervisor oversees the college grounds operations to ensure a safe, clean and aesthetically pleasing environment exists on the college campus. Works under the general supervision of the Director of Facilities and provides day to day first line supervision to the grounds personnel. The Grounds Supervisor performs a variety of field supervisory and complex skilled and semi-skilled duties as needed to perform various phases of turf, paved surface and landscape maintenance and beautification.
Responsibilities
- Provides general supervision to grounds personnel to determine appropriate work priorities and schedules on a daily basis.
- Operates and trains staff on a variety of small and light equipment and oversees routine, regular and preventative maintenance on equipment to assure efficiency and safety.
- Operates and oversees snow removal and the ability to work long hours during inclement weather events.
- Knowledge of lining and maintaining athletic sports fields.
- Coordinates and participates in soil preparation and grading, planting of lawns, trees, shrubs and other greenery; determines and implements watering schedules; plants perennials, annuals and ornamental flowers.
- Experience and working knowledge of the following: seeding, sodding, pest control, mowing, watering, pruning, trimming, edging, mulching and irrigation maintenance.
- Assist other facilities department functions such as moving furniture, assist trades on project work, assist events with setups and any other assigned duties as needed.
- Operate skid steer, tractors, zero-turn mowers, hand tools, plows, sanders, sidewalk machines and other regularly used equipment.
